How much do intern java back end developer jobs pay per hour?

As of Jun 1, 2026, the average hourly pay for intern java back end developer in Springfield, MO is $20.83, according to ZipRecruiter salary data. Most workers in this role earn between $16.83 and $22.07 per hour, depending on experience, location, and employer.

What are the key skills and qualifications needed to thrive as an Intern Java Back End Developer, and why are they important?

To thrive as an Intern Java Back End Developer, you need a solid understanding of Java, object-oriented programming, and database fundamentals, often backed by coursework in computer science or related fields. Familiarity with development tools such as Git, IDEs like IntelliJ or Eclipse, and frameworks like Spring Boot is commonly expected. Strong problem-solving abilities, eagerness to learn, and effective communication skills help you collaborate with team members and adapt quickly. These skills and qualities are crucial for building reliable server-side applications and integrating effectively into a professional development environment.

What types of projects and responsibilities can an Intern Java Back End Developer expect during their internship?

As an Intern Java Back End Developer, you can typically expect to work on tasks such as writing and testing server-side code, assisting with database integration, and supporting the development of RESTful APIs. You'll likely collaborate closely with senior developers and other interns during code reviews, debugging sessions, and team meetings. Interns may also be assigned to real-world projects where they can contribute to feature enhancements or bug fixes under supervision, providing valuable hands-on experience in a collaborative, agile environment.

What does an Intern Java Back End Developer do?

An Intern Java Back End Developer assists in designing, developing, and maintaining the server-side logic of web applications using the Java programming language. They typically work under the guidance of senior developers to write clean, efficient code, troubleshoot bugs, and learn about frameworks like Spring Boot or Hibernate. Interns may also participate in code reviews, testing, and collaborating with front-end developers to integrate user-facing elements with server-side logic. This role helps interns gain hands-on experience in building scalable and secure back-end systems.

What is the difference between Intern Java Back End Developer vs Intern Front End Developer?

AspectIntern Java Back End DeveloperIntern Front End Developer
Required SkillsJava, Spring, SQL, REST APIsHTML, CSS, JavaScript, React or Angular
Work EnvironmentServer-side development, database integrationClient-side interface, UI/UX design
Common Industry UsageBackend systems, enterprise applicationsWebsites, mobile app interfaces

Intern Java Back End Developers focus on server-side logic, database management, and API development, while Intern Front End Developers work on the visual and interactive aspects of websites and applications. Both roles often require programming skills and are used in web development environments, but they specialize in different parts of the software stack.
